diff options
author | malet | 2018-12-08 23:20:52 +0100 |
---|---|---|
committer | malet | 2018-12-08 23:20:52 +0100 |
commit | 3ee19b84aab528d3c4f94d45c1276b2f343b3102 (patch) | |
tree | e1ee66b4e45d611b7215fccf5d8f05becfd3a300 | |
download | aur-3ee19b84aab528d3c4f94d45c1276b2f343b3102.tar.gz |
Packaging black plugin for pyls
-rw-r--r-- | .SRCINFO | 15 | ||||
-rw-r--r-- | .gitignore | 1 | ||||
-rw-r--r-- | PKGBUILD | 25 |
3 files changed, 41 insertions, 0 deletions
diff --git a/.SRCINFO b/.SRCINFO new file mode 100644 index 000000000000..4e804efe13d9 --- /dev/null +++ b/.SRCINFO @@ -0,0 +1,15 @@ +pkgbase = python-language-server-black + pkgdesc = Black plugin for the Python Language Server. + pkgver = 0.3.0 + pkgrel = 1 + url = https://github.com/rupert/pyls-black + arch = any + license = MIT + makedepends = python + makedepends = python-language-server + makedepends = python-black + source = python-language-server-black-0.3.0.tar.gz::https://github.com/rupert/pyls-black/archive/v0.3.0.tar.gz + sha256sums = 5c5a9221f1176ac75e8bf9ec3676114096e33f8a8dd587f4cf58679ebf2ce550 + +pkgname = python-language-server-black + diff --git a/.gitignore b/.gitignore new file mode 100644 index 000000000000..6e92f57d4647 --- /dev/null +++ b/.gitignore @@ -0,0 +1 @@ +tags diff --git a/PKGBUILD b/PKGBUILD new file mode 100644 index 000000000000..0653ed987beb --- /dev/null +++ b/PKGBUILD @@ -0,0 +1,25 @@ +# Maintainer: malet + +pkgname=python-language-server-black +_pkgname=pyls-black +pkgver=0.3.0 +pkgrel=1 +pkgdesc="Black plugin for the Python Language Server." +arch=("any") +url="https://github.com/rupert/pyls-black" +license=("MIT") +makedepends=("python" "python-setuptools" "python-language-server" "python-black") +makedepends=("python" "python-language-server" "python-black") +source=("$pkgname-$pkgver.tar.gz::https://github.com/rupert/${_pkgname}/archive/v${pkgver}.tar.gz") +sha256sums=("5c5a9221f1176ac75e8bf9ec3676114096e33f8a8dd587f4cf58679ebf2ce550") + +build() { + cd "${srcdir}/${_pkgname}-${pkgver}" + python setup.py build +} + +package() { + cd "${srcdir}/${_pkgname}-${pkgver}" + python setup.py install --root="${pkgdir}/" --optimize=1 --skip-build + install -Dm644 LICENSE "${pkgdir}/usr/share/licenses/${pkgname}/LICENSE" +} |